XSLT Выбрать тег с начальным с () не удается на числовые значения - PullRequest
0 голосов
/ 11 июля 2019

У меня проблемы с числовым значением при использовании условия выбора с starts-with()

<Load>
    <DataArea>
        <tag>
            <row>01,Header</row>
        </tag>
    </DataArea>
</Load>

Первоначально это <row>A,Header</row>

Когда я заменил его на 01, это не удалось иЯ получаю сообщение Qname неверное .Есть идеи?

Ниже приведена строка xslt.

<xsl:value-of select="substring-after(Load/DataArea/tag[starts-with(row, '01,')], ',') " />

Я знаю, что здесь чего-то не хватает, но не могу понять.

Спасибо.

...